Here are four common signs of car AC trouble.
Weak or Warm Airflow
One of the clearest signs of AC trouble is when the air coming from your vents is weak or not cold enough. If you’re turning the AC all the way up but still sweating, there could be a problem with the compressor or blower motor. Inconsistent airflow could also be caused by a clogged cabin air filter. Strange Noises When AC Is On
Your car’s AC system should run quietly. If you hear rattling, grinding, or squealing noises when the AC is turned on, there may be a mechanical issue. These sounds could indicate a failing compressor or a loose belt. Ignoring unusual noises can lead to further damage and more expensive repairs down the road, so it’s best to have the system inspected right away.
Unpleasant Odors from Vents
If your AC vents start emitting a musty or foul smell, mold or mildew may be growing inside the system. This usually happens when moisture builds up in the evaporator or air ducts. Breathing in mold spores can cause allergic reactions and make your car an uncomfortable place to be. A professional cleaning and inspection can eliminate odors and improve the air quality in your cabin.
AC Turns On and Off Intermittently
If your air conditioning cuts in and out or only works sporadically, it could be due to an electrical issue or a failing compressor clutch. This kind of erratic behavior often points to a deeper issue that needs professional attention. Getting it checked early can help prevent complete system failure and restore consistent comfort while you drive.
